CVE-2018-8157 is a Microsoft Office remote code execution issue caused by unsafe memory handling. If an affected Office version processes a triggering object, code execution may be possible. The bundle does not provide CVSS, exploit details, or confirmed active exploitation. Exposure is most likely where listed Microsoft Office 2010, 2013, or 2016 versions remain installed, especially on endpoints handling external Office content. The bundle does not identify server-side exposure or affected products beyond Microsoft Office. Treat this as a high-priority legacy Office remediation item. The business risk is code execution on user endpoints, but urgency depends on whether affected Office versions remain in use and whether Microsoft updates have been applied. Mitigation focus: Check Microsoft MSRC guidance for CVE-2018-8157 and apply applicable Office security updates.; Inventory Office installations against the affected versions listed in the CVE bundle.; Prioritize remediation for endpoints that open externally supplied Office files..
